What Is Yellow Noodles Made Of?

What does yellow noodle contain?

The typical ingredients of Yellow Noodles consists of Wheat flour, Water, Salt and alkaline Salt (Lye Water). Lye water is also known as Kan Shui ( 碱水).

Does yellow noodle contain egg?

Similar to Hong Kong noodles, but thicker, this long noodle can be purchased either fresh or dried. Their yellow colour comes from alkalisation, not egg, and they have a dense, chewy texture that takes well to extended cooking and absorbing robust flavours.

Why are alkaline noodles yellow?

Many studies showed that wheat protein, starch, and enzymes impact dough and noodle quality (Rombouts et al., 2014). Cooked noodles containing Kansui ( alkaline salts) have a firm texture and a distinct yellow color, due to the natural flour flavonoid pigments at alkaline pH (Fu, 2008).

What is Mee Tai Mak?

Otherwise known as ‘rice pin noodles’, Bee Tai Mak is made of rice flour and most commonly used in stir fries. In Singapore, Bee Tai Mak is also known as the rat noodle. Again, this name comes from its shape as it’s long and tapered, similar to a rat’s tail. Bee Tai Mak is made by combining rice flour and water.

How long can yellow noodles stay in the fridge?

Extending the shelf life of stable food Without pasteurization, the shelf life of the noodles will not sustain for long. Normal shelf life for our Yellow Noodles and Kway Teow is about 4-5 days without pasteurizing. Whereas after pasteurizing, they can last for at least 4 months.
